What are Process Reactors for Fusion Processes? – Advanced Solutions for Complex Chemical Reactions

Process Reactors for Fusion Processes are industrial vessels designed for complex chemical fusion reactions under controlled temperature and pressure conditions. These reactors are critical for synthesizing advanced materials, chemical bonding, and complex compound formation in various industries.

How Do Process Reactors for Fusion Processes Work? – Understanding the Fusion Reaction Process

A Process Reactor for Fusion Processes facilitates complex chemical reactions under high-temperature and high-pressure conditions. These reactors ensure precise control of reaction parameters to achieve safe, efficient, and consistent fusion reactions in various industrial applications.

Step-by-Step Fusion Processing:

  1. Material Loading – Reactants, solvents, and catalysts are safely loaded into the reactor.
  2. Fusion Reaction Process – Controlled heating, cooling, and mixing facilitate the fusion process.
  3. Monitoring & Control – Advanced sensors monitor temperature, pressure, and reaction progress in real-time.
  4. Final Discharge – Processed materials are safely discharged for further use or packaging.

Technical Specifications of Process Reactors for Fusion Processes – Choose the Right Model

Model Capacity (Ltrs) Material of Construction Pressure Rating Applications
PRF-100 100L Stainless Steel / Mild Steel Medium Pressure Small Batch Fusion Reactions, Lab Testing
PRF-500 500L Stainless Steel High Pressure Industrial Fusion Processes, Advanced Material Synthesis
PRF-2000 2000L Mild Steel Variable Chemical Fusion Reactions, Pharmaceutical Synthesis
PRF-5000 5000L Custom Configurations High Pressure Large-Scale Fusion Reaction Manufacturing
PRF-50000 50,000L Custom Configurations Extreme Pressure High-Volume Industrial Fusion Processing
